What you will do

Develop and implement supply chain strategies for data center construction projects, including supplier sourcing and selection, contract negotiation, and performance management (inclusive of key performance indicators)

Collaborate with cross-functional teams, including project management, engineering, safety, commissioning, and quality, to define scope of services requirements and specifications

Identify and qualify suppliers for construction services/equipment, conducting due diligence (prequalification), evaluating capabilities, and negotiating contracts

Lead the bid process for construction services/equipment, including issuing requests for proposals (RFPs), evaluating bids (analysis), and selecting suppliers based on pre-established cost, quality, and performance criteria

Ensure construction services/equipment suppliers cost data captured in benchmark database is complete, accurate, and valid so it may be used to drive key business decisions

Manage supplier relationships throughout the project lifecycle, including performance monitoring to contractual obligations, suppliers business reviews, and issue resolution

Coordinate with internal and external stakeholders to ensure alignment on project timelines, budgetary constraints, and quality standards

Develop and execute procurement plans, tracking key milestones and deliverables to ensure on-time contract awards and within-budget to enable project construction

Implement best practices and process improvements to optimize supply chain efficiency, reduce costs, and mitigate risks

Monitor industry trends, market conditions, and emerging technologies to identify opportunities for innovation and competitive advantage

Provide leadership, guidance, and mentorship to supply chain team members and the greater construction organization, fostering a culture of collaboration, accountability, and continuous improvement

Seek cross-functional procurement training and provide supplemental support for Owner Furnished Contractor Installed electrical and mechanical equipment categories, as needed

What we are looking for

Bachelors degree in Business Administration, Supply Chain Management, Construction Management, Engineering, or a related field. Advanced degree or professional certifications such as MCIPS preferred

Strong understanding of construction contracts, contracting strategies, and their interrelationship

Familiarity with various industry-based construction contract templates (FIDIC etc.) and the negotiation of those contracts

Contract negotiation skills and experience negotiating Construction Master Service Agreements

Excellent project management skills, with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ously and drive data driven results in a fast-paced environment

Organized, analytical, and structured with excellent communication, critical thinking, and problem-solving skills

Demonstrated strong capability and expertise in MS Excel, PowerPoint, Word, and SharePoint

Knowledge of construction services procurement best practices

Works well in a team environment and independently, gives and receives clear expectations well

Proven experience in supplier relationship management of construction service categories (General Contractor, Architect, Commissioning Agent, Specialty Contractor (Building Monitoring Systems) and Consultant, etc.) and equipment (generators, chillers, UPS etc) and performance monitoring

Understanding of basic finance and accounting business structure

Excellent communication and interpersonal skills, with the ability to build relationships, collaborate effectively with stakeholders at all levels, and lead high-performing team
